So, I've just finished watching episode 3, and as much as I wanted to enjoy this show after waiting so long for it to appear, I'm actually finding it a bit of a chore to sit through. The subtitles are awful and so badly translated that I'm really finding it difficult to piece together any coherent storyline. Whole scenes go by with virtually no subs at all, or maybe we get blessed with a single line of cryptic non-sequiturs that just sit there unchanging while the actors have full in-depth conversations on screen. Considering all these characters are meant to be at the same academy most of them have never crossed paths and so far the four different storylines that I'm managing to follow are happening totally independent of each other. I'm still not sure where the two boys who pop up now and again (on a couch strumming a guitar) fit into the scheme of things. I'm quite liking Mai and Wan (whose shower scene came across as quite erotic and made no bones about the fact they were having oral sex) and North and Ongsah, though I still find it unbelievable that Ongsah would be quite so casual about meeting -and now falling for- a ghost. Excuse me sir, are you sure this is the same as using a loofah? Jedi and Indy haven't made much of an impression on me but then I'm not really a fan of Strong. I've mentioned before that I like Oat, but I wish he was partnered with someone else. Fake boyfriends Arm and Ten aren't doing much for me either, and their weird scene at the fish farm just left me nonplussed. Still, it's got a long way to go. I just hope they find someone with at least a rudimentary grasp of English to do the subs before long.

* SPOILERY comment *Normally in penultimate episodes they pile on loads of last-minute drama in preparation for an exciting finale but here they seemed to have done the opposite and resolved all the outstanding plot points early... at least I think they did. The subtitles were all over the place again so it was hard to tell what was going on sometimes. So, as far as I can tell, evil Director Wadi has become nice after North had a relapse and ended up in hospital. She decided not to get rid of the ladyboy volleyball players after all because she was now being a nice person and also decided to forget all about her lifelong homophobic views to embrace Ongsah's relationship with North because he was sad and didn't sleep at night. North revealed that he didn't really have a relapse at all and was just pretending to be in a coma for an episode and a half to teach his mother a lesson. It's a good job the hospital Doctor thought it was all a jolly jape or else he might not have gone along with North's ploy to tell Director Wadi that it was touch and go whether North would survive. What a professional he is, or more realistically, WTF?! Indy and Jedi had a mini confrontation with the gossipy kid who always seemed to be hanging around whenever anything eventful was happening and told him that they knew he was responsible for all the online tittle-tattle... or something like that. I must have missed that subplot because I didn't really have a clue what they were going on about. As for the two boys who we occasionally saw sitting on a sofa learning the guitar, I don't know what happened to them. I think they got up to go to the toilet seven episodes ago and never came back. I did appreciate one droll moment in this episode though, when North broke the fourth wall and looked directly at the camera while telling Indy and Jedi (in the background) that they had better clear up things between them because the series is nearly over and they don’t want to make their fan club sad. He even followed up with a plug for his own new song. Let's hope they have got the silly storyline out of the way early to make time for some scandalous boy-frolicking in the finale!
